cleanups for cryptsetup, squashfs-tools, linux-live, newlib and libkudzu

This commit is contained in:
jensp 2010-02-01 18:43:12 +00:00
parent 75286da385
commit 7579b31892
10 changed files with 30 additions and 33 deletions

View file

@ -9,5 +9,5 @@ AUX dm-crypt-stop.sh 1290 RMD160 ccd5c5f25b01a6c80228609c97d4e25136098ff6 SHA1 0
DIST cryptsetup-1.0.7.tar.bz2 417339 RMD160 0b903f14b672dfb74116864886370852c66ec425 SHA1 d955a8149d19bc9f09f20bf89f4a39771e6f5de7 SHA256 829af59ab5bb47e4ff384a927458b4ffbb86380825de5f9ac751a89df599ed99
DIST cryptsetup-1.1.0-rc3.tar.bz2 438895 RMD160 0c1f5b730f496f412b52d9e53edd226d35742ab0 SHA1 c496915ea403283bdc089c17bd3b56ef3b218db1 SHA256 46cc2a1be431ba8f87b484e7f296ac9f4faae34c062f76764d504df58b6e1c1f
EBUILD cryptsetup-1.0.7.ebuild 3326 RMD160 3fed6f6d35207ca695b741bd19b258af77a612b7 SHA1 4d01ce83dfe80d6bfcfce73500a4dd8ce442eb90 SHA256 39189f670eaf2f96a5304a0dcde0e628f60356d66f552f96d66a661aa4021ef0
EBUILD cryptsetup-1.1.0_rc3.ebuild 3137 RMD160 cadcea76a41c84eeeb22789062490d6bc313a91d SHA1 83f6d71ef99f45a636e421febb8b3abced33abce SHA256 f08eb6c3564a2cc91d12cec56776b63bc55d8e5f6049dec86407ef343d59f777
EBUILD cryptsetup-1.1.0_rc3.ebuild 3121 RMD160 5acdc8494576fd13aaba96db93e59ab776374159 SHA1 c764622dbef54a1d639f91da9453d9bef54007fc SHA256 32f24427d29bda267c0b5c8d76a437831cc3c2655fc4ff03e0fae6383668db0b
MISC Changelog 32 RMD160 0480dcdda9963f9cdefc2f67239bc4618be598bb SHA1 1781717f3be08f92f930cd753cab68618ca21f76 SHA256 fb1ca9bf1e4741e93a2027612e8091414e54745ce6a0c116f7e74cccfe90e07c

View file

@ -1,9 +1,10 @@
# Copyright 1999-2009 Gentoo Foundation
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/sys-fs/cryptsetup/cryptsetup-1.0.6-r2.ebuild,v 1.14 2009/08/31 15:05:29 armin76 Exp $
EAPI="2"
inherit linux-info eutils flag-o-matic multilib autotools
EAPI=2
MY_P=${P/_rc/-rc}
DESCRIPTION="Tool to setup encrypted devices with dm-crypt"
@ -60,16 +61,11 @@ pkg_setup() {
}
src_prepare() {
epatch ${FILESDIR}/1.1.0_rc3-static-no-selinux.patch
epatch "${FILESDIR}"/1.1.0_rc3-static-no-selinux.patch
eautoreconf
}
src_unpack() {
unpack ${A}
cd "${S}"
}
src_compile() {
src_configure() {
econf \
--sbindir=/sbin \
$(use_enable !dynamic static) \
@ -77,6 +73,9 @@ src_compile() {
$(use_enable nls) \
$(use_enable selinux) \
|| die
}
src_compile() {
emake || die
}

View file

@ -1,8 +1,2 @@
DIST linux-live-1.0.tar.bz2 5223 RMD160 b87b7ef5a7288041f36f86c708e222e0dac447cb SHA1 b0d0593b467917700293c8fddb30b8c8dd16ddc9 SHA256 6edaec7ce956836f07902985fbd663345e5009ee6f7e7f9bf1ff819b78fe3b94
EBUILD linux-live-1.0.ebuild 505 RMD160 4b123274be7eb8f7d50a9c17862101c7629921a0 SHA1 8badca3480d564f7b520755fb28e5917c8bd14b7 SHA256 137683372145476b98bffb7d9deb395381099463ff52fa16c3cfef29431f51b3
MD5 dca823368cd5b683695c3b664316a261 linux-live-1.0.ebuild 505
RMD160 4b123274be7eb8f7d50a9c17862101c7629921a0 linux-live-1.0.ebuild 505
SHA256 137683372145476b98bffb7d9deb395381099463ff52fa16c3cfef29431f51b3 linux-live-1.0.ebuild 505
MD5 ca7788ea0c0805d3793ec7129b55e518 files/digest-linux-live-1.0 241
RMD160 0cc27f4eba5b34122efb54cab744df90d1fca4c0 files/digest-linux-live-1.0 241
SHA256 42201e64f6095072ec7dc84b6e1ee475d97b40c91f38a7be01f721a9f6e3a201 files/digest-linux-live-1.0 241
EBUILD linux-live-1.0.ebuild 515 RMD160 49cc948b715b1db17a6d29e70aa9fd5b7390aeba SHA1 356f04c5852e1de1d87d400e37597cf77eca5272 SHA256 46c1f1cb23840665c254e1c28eeb8e32b3d8418babdf6d1128d18f71dbe620e0

View file

@ -1,11 +1,13 @@
# Copyright 1999-2006 Gentoo Foundation
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/sys-fs/unionfs/unionfs-1.3.ebuild,v 1.3 2006/10/22 18:05:00 swegener Exp $
DESCRIPTION="Some functions like tgz2mo, mo2dir, dir2mo, etc."
HOMEPAGE="http://www.linux-live.org"
SRC_URI="http://www.pentoo.ch/distfiles/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="x86"
IUSE=""

View file

@ -2,5 +2,5 @@ DIST lzma457.tar.bz2 298927 RMD160 9a3b8577e99f4ae4e62e75e1f3bbd3f1626e140f SHA1
DIST lzma465.tar.bz2 288122 RMD160 70953d4ee8542addf566953e0ed62e9c75a016b5 SHA1 5ec1c4606fec88c770a9712073e83916f8aed173 SHA256 c935fd04dd8e0e8c688a3078f3675d699679a90be81c12686837e0880aa0fa1e
DIST sqlzma3.4-457.tar.bz2 17470 RMD160 7654ece88117300023b2d552e6f1f1fc5630dfb3 SHA1 6f34274e15ae17082d074d7c36b9ba739cb9f2e2 SHA256 856beef4e09c41f2c1b9b60417f66db3876703724ae226273b254ccab07641f6
DIST squashfs3.4.tar.gz 352660 RMD160 e75c9a9e5220e80a8e321536f8fe8372bfe5d830 SHA1 6933a8f3098d94f93ec4002a54026b15a6e11640 SHA256 9ea1a9b3bd4f387ca11b5e96f00f8ae996fb81c4c7ad41f7c7f359917628a339
EBUILD squashfs-tools-3.4-r1.ebuild 1920 RMD160 251f5a27571fd31c5e98c61926858563aa8e70af SHA1 9dd04a64111f75a1700b47271b86605dfe09555b SHA256 b61cc9cdd893f9a206c7d46d0bf0b8b1509e4145026eebe0f1b7e711fce253d2
EBUILD squashfs-tools-3.4-r1.ebuild 1917 RMD160 38e564fc616aa7ffcea6d28912f6ff4ea667c519 SHA1 9533913b4bf8cd9b6e88bb61332c93edc8598658 SHA256 2362ff2da90b12f3e30b189eebbc6624e24e7895b98c80b6f46e7085f1c732bf
EBUILD squashfs-tools-4.0.9999.ebuild 1202 RMD160 5c5daa25356cde4b035c279b6007a6b2ec2c8ad2 SHA1 79ff6f4e9e16bdd19767cbed6b50a6fb7d2afb96 SHA256 d7713459458cd6a624ac2dc2372cbaefc1abd2b4c16bfc8c698b51e0ee8d6975

View file

@ -1,7 +1,9 @@
# Copyright 1999-2007 Gentoo Foundation
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: $
EAPI="2"
inherit eutils toolchain-funcs
# versions as of 2009/01/06
@ -15,7 +17,6 @@ SRC_URI="mirror://sourceforge/squashfs/${SQUASH_PV}.tar.gz
lzma? ( mirror://sourceforge/sevenzip/${LZMA_PV}.tar.bz2
ftp://ftp.slax.org/source/slax/sqlzma/${SQLZMA_PV}.tar.bz2 )"
LICENSE="GPL-2 LGPL-2.1"
SLOT="0"
KEYWORDS="~alpha amd64 ~arm ~hppa ~ia64 ~m68k ~mips ~ppc ~ppc64 ~s390 ~sh ~sparc x86"
@ -23,7 +24,7 @@ IUSE="+lzma"
RDEPEND="sys-libs/zlib"
src_unpack() {
cd ${WORKDIR}
cd "${WORKDIR}"
unpack ${SQUASH_PV}.tar.gz || die
if use lzma ; then
@ -38,7 +39,7 @@ src_unpack() {
# adjust cflags
sed -i "s:-O2:${CFLAGS}:" ${LZMA_PV}/C/Compress/Lzma/sqlzma.mk || die
sed -i "s:-O2:${CFLAGS}:" ${LZMA_PV}/CPP/7zip/Compress/LZMA_Alone/makefile.gcc || die
# adjust Makefile
sed -i "s:KDir =:# KDir =:" Makefile || die # kernel dir unneeded
sed -i "s:BuildSquashfs =:# BuildSquashfs =:" Makefile || die # dont build modules
@ -46,23 +47,23 @@ src_unpack() {
# adjust cflags
sed -i "s:-O2:${CFLAGS}:" ${SQUASH_PV}/squashfs-tools/Makefile || die
}
}
src_compile() {
if ! use lzma ; then
cd ${WORKDIR}/${SQUASH_PV}/squashfs-tools
cd "${WORKDIR}"/${SQUASH_PV}/squashfs-tools
else
cd ${WORKDIR}
cd "${WORKDIR}"
fi
emake CC="$(tc-getCC)" || die
emake CC="$(tc-getCC)" || die
}
src_install() {
cd ${SQUASH_PV}/squashfs-tools
dobin mksquashfs unsquashfs || die
cd ..
dodoc README ACKNOWLEDGEMENTS CHANGES COPYING PERFORMANCE.README README-3.3
dodoc README ACKNOWLEDGEMENTS CHANGES PERFORMANCE.README README-3.3
cd ..
use lzma && dodoc sqlzma.txt
}

View file

@ -1,2 +1,2 @@
DIST kudzu-1.2.85-1.src.rpm 153824 RMD160 d3c9a62fc6e3983057ba57dd480b2d5ed90d4c78 SHA1 c31a575804f7225ba56d53aa605646359b1c8361 SHA256 57a76fa5b19740428c15665ececa3ebbd45eac54ddca69deeb498d9db3d7a9a1
EBUILD libkudzu-1.2.85.1.ebuild 1340 RMD160 cf77346e5b1a43e3a2208bbe34d4559cb3464c84 SHA1 bc2d3cc59d33f6748defc80fa525cc4aaae38bfe SHA256 8a6de7841b36f67b255281b13fe51ea785a27aeb180d2a13267b6a026a46732f
EBUILD libkudzu-1.2.85.1.ebuild 1339 RMD160 1def3bebe75ac1947223eed82de56215be6e8bef SHA1 1cf3bbf4121514d148247485e1122405134de40f SHA256 ac4e797e91178a0e4aae99ddda46ad0cb478e698e08b0a6e1ecc7a3652502766

View file

@ -1,4 +1,4 @@
# Copyright 1999-2008 Gentoo Foundation
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/sys-libs/libkudzu/libkudzu-1.2.57.1.ebuild,v 1.11 2008/10/31 16:16:26 jer Exp $
@ -8,9 +8,10 @@ RPMREV="1"
DESCRIPTION="Red Hat Hardware detection tools"
HOMEPAGE="http://rhlinux.redhat.com/kudzu/"
SRC_URI="mirror://fedora-dev/releases/10/Everything/source/SRPMS/kudzu-1.2.85-${RPMREV}.src.rpm"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="-*"
KEYWORDS=""
IUSE="zlib"
DEPEND="dev-libs/popt

View file

@ -1,2 +1,2 @@
DIST newlib-1.17.0.tar.gz 12768253 RMD160 7991cb9e3eae823ade4cd2c6b2d2ab4007650599 SHA1 be026382c8621320fc9079f1f148f7e948e9b28f SHA256 b7c8135f7dbff0269436da26917d9f01fe33f4da0f37c07c3f55066cba80274e
EBUILD newlib-1.17.0.ebuild 1931 RMD160 43ac48f05b72a63a01cdbf01169bc83db614c9e7 SHA1 2c7533b26109de069d97dd9ee5da12de0e3bad59 SHA256 efd3d7c10171563cdb97160000447e66623c7566537beb58a9ab6d54f88abf1d
EBUILD newlib-1.17.0.ebuild 1931 RMD160 40998e659c2c4eb92deac85e672b40fd90bd0891 SHA1 43639b0a0a72e099109c78ed3b61cee25a175d11 SHA256 9ca5860ef861d634d1ea488f2c35e50c8a63b7a2f77d406549f0fb98326244ee

View file

@ -1,4 +1,4 @@
# Copyright 1999-2008 Gentoo Foundation
# Copyright 1999-2010 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/sys-libs/newlib/newlib-1.16.0.ebuild,v 1.2 2008/10/27 06:59:51 vapier Exp $